Song, dance, laughter...hot flashes? These things can go together, at least on stage in Menopause The Musical. The rollicking production, inspired by a hot flash and a bottle of wine, tells the tales of four women who meet by chance at a lingerie sale in a department store. The all-female cast belt out stories of their mood swings, wrinkles, night sweats, and chocolate binges to the tunes of classic songs from the ‘60s, ‘70s, and ‘80s. (“Hush now girlfriend, take cheer oh girlfriend, your husband will return” is the Menopause version of the Lion Sleeps Tonight.) The singing sisterhood discovers that menopause doesn’t have to be “The Silent Passage,” but is a perfectly normal part of every woman’s life. [AT]
